Colin Russell-Jones
An unusually fine pantomimist and comedian and a well-trained dancer. I think that what he has to teach would be of great help to a student. Agnes de Mille
Mr. Russell studied with Dame Marie Rambert, Stanislav Idzikovsky, Nadine Nicoleava-Legat and Lydia Kyacht. He danced with the Royal Winnipeg Ballet, Yugoslav National, Irish National, Harlequin Ballet, Legat, Swedish Ballet, Peninsula Youth Ballet, Dancers Repertory Theatre and 23 musical, Pantomime and summer sessions. Mr. Russell danced in Swan lake, Sleeping Beauty, Nutcracker, Coppelia, Romeo and Juliet, Giselle, Carnival, Harlequinserenade and Les Sylphides to name a few. He taught at the Royal Winnipeg Ballet School, Connecticut, Louisville and Notre Dame Colleges in Canada and the USA, Tanz Akademie in Marburg, Germany for fourteen summer schools. Mr. Russell directed the Icelandic National Ballet, Batdor Dance Co. Israel, Ballet Royal, Peninsula Musical Theatre Bay High Schools, Plays and musicals at Mills H.S., Burlingame H.S. and Half Moon Bay H.S. all in the San Francisco Bay area.
